Astrid was the model of the year 2227. Frank was the richest man on Earth. He made his billions from creating temporary clones of strippers, porn stars and sex workers. He also loved watching women fight against each other.
After their wedding, Astrid soon tried her hand at female fighting. Her husband's wealth and influence made her wildest dreams come true. Her opponents were the top actresses of the time. They fought each other in tough, sexy battles while their husbands watched. After a while, Frank introduced an exciting new angle to the female fight club. He created clones of his wife and her opponents. The women were now not only facing each other, but also their clones.
Everything was perfect until Frank slept with one of Astrid's clones. Before the model knew what hit her, she was fighting clones in deathmatches. Could she survive? Would she avenge her husband's betrayal?

The file format ePub works well for novels and non-fiction books – i.e., „flowing” text without complex layout. On an e-reader or smartphone, line and page breaks automatically adjust to fit the small displays.
This eBook uses Adobe-DRM, a „hard” copy protection. If the necessary requirements are not met, unfortunately you will not be able to open the eBook. You will therefore need to prepare your reading hardware before downloading.
